K2RbScCl6 is a halide perovskite ceramic compound composed of potassium, rubidium, scandium, and chlorine. This material belongs to the family of mixed-metal halide perovskites, which are primarily of research interest for optoelectronic and solid-state applications rather than established commercial use. The compound is investigated for potential applications in scintillation detection, photonic devices, and solid-state lighting, where its crystal structure and electronic properties may offer advantages over traditional ceramics in specific high-performance contexts.
